The Deadliest Oil Palm Fungus may soon be Defeated?

Prof. Datin Dr. Siti Nor Akmar Abdullah and her research team at Universiti Putra Malaysia (UPM) have introduced a groundbreaking innovation that could transform Malaysia's oil palm industry.

The UPM Ganoderma Test Kit has been developed to detect Ganoderma boninense infection at its earliest stage-well before any visible symptoms appear on the oil palm. By enabling early diagnosis, the technology allows timely intervention, helping to minimize losses while improving plantation productivity.

From the laboratory to the plantation, this innovation marks a significant milestone in safeguarding the nation’s oil palm industry against Basal Stem Rot (BSR), one of the most destructive diseases threatening oil palm cultivation for decades.

This breakthrough highlights the power of homegrown research in delivering practical, science-driven solutions for a more sustainable and resilient agricultural future.
